Cody Zeller is being recruited as a basketball player. But right now, he’s just enjoying watching football games. The Washington Hatchet junior center and one of the nation’s most prized recruits in the class of 2011, Zeller has been busy making unofficial visits this fall to colleges he’s interested in playing for. And who just happen to be hosting big time college football games at the same time.
